About the Property

If you’re looking for a luxurious studio, one, two, or four-bedroom apartment that are also pet-friendly, then Tower 5040, student accommodation in Houston is the right fit for you. It is in close proximity to Texas Southern University, Rice University, and the University of Houston. 

Features

While living in Tower 5040, you will enjoy the most pleasant experience. They supply all of the resort facilities. They feature high-speed WiFi, a fitness facility open 24 hours a day, and a boutique clubhouse. When you're finished with your studies for the day, gear up and head to the dive-in lounge, which features a swimming pool and spa. In addition, they include larger balconies with views of the Houston skyline, campus, or pool area, access to the fire pit area, in-unit washing and dryer, walk-in closets, quartz countertops, private bathrooms, and private bedrooms. You never have to worry about parking since they have a safe parking garage where you can put your bike. Apart from that, it's a pleasant and elegant place to stay.

Commute

The nicest part about living here is that you'll never have to worry about being late for your classes because the bus stops are right across the street. You may catch a bus in 2-4 minutes by walking from the either bus stop (MacGregor Way @ Calhoun Rd) or Wheeler St @ Calhoun Rd.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does Individual Leasing mean?

Each resident signs their own lease for their specific bedroom. So, if a roommate moves out, the other residents are not responsible for that persons rent. Please note that common areas are a shared spa 

How does parking work?

They offer parking in the attached parking garage for $50 per month. the garage parking is 100% reserved. You will be assigned a specific parking space in garage to ensure that you have a space to come home to every day. Visitor parking is available on the first floor of the garage before you enter the gate. 

How does Electricity Work?

Residents are responsible for paying for their own electric use. they use a 3rd party billing service call Simple Bills.  Residents will receive a monthly bill for their portion of the electricity in their respective unit directly from Simple Bills in the mail.  

What if I need something repaired in my apartment?

Their onsite, professional maintenance team would be happy to help you. they will need some details so be prepared to provide specifics with your requests. You may submit a service request in the following ways:
Option 1:Enter a service request through the online resident portal.
Option 2:Email your request to your community and a team member will enter a service request on your behalf.
Option 3:Visit or call the office during normal business hours and a team member will be happy to enter your service request. If it is after business hours, you are welcome to leave a message with an after-hours representative.
For Emergency Requests A maintenance team member is on call 24/7 for emergency maintenance needs (i.e. door/window lock issues, major leaks, plumbing, no heat or AC during weather extremes, refrigerator not cooling, no electricity/gas/water, etc.). Please CALL the office at any time. If after business hours, an operator will assist you. 

What should I bring to my new apartment?

While the furniture and appliances are included, below is a guide to help you with the personal belongings that you will need to provide:
COMMON AREA :Electronics and corresponding cords/adapters, dcor, trash can, trash bags, pots and pans, plates, cups, eating/serving utensils, coffee maker. Cleaning/disinfecting supplies, dishwasher detergent, laundry detergent, etc.
BEDROOM :Linens, pillows, mattress pad, towels, toiletries, shower hooks and curtain, trash can, dcor, electronics and corresponding cords/adapters, and anything else that makes you feel at home.  

Is there insurance coverage?

Insurance is required for all residents prior to move in.  they allow residents to use their own 3rd party insurance or they can select to use their Peak Protection of an additional monthly fee of $17.  

What Furniture is provided?

Furniture packages vary between floor plans. All units are fully furnished with a couch/loveseat, coffee table, entertainment center with a 50in smart Tv as well as barstools in the Kitchen. In the bedroom you will receive a full-size mattress and bed frame that has built in dresser drawers. You will also receive a desk and a desk chair.  

How close to campus is Tower 5040 located?

Tower 5040 is conveniently located within close proximity to University of Houston and Texas Southern University.  Then property is located on Calhoun St. directly across the street from Bayou Oaks UofH Greek Housing and a short walk across Wheeler Avenue to the south side of the UofH campus. It is exactly 1 mile from the Texas Southern campus with convenient walking access to bus service along Wheeler and less than a 5-minute car ride. 

Do you allow pets?

Tower5040 is Pet Friendly! A $300 non-refundable pet fee is charged when a resident registers a pet. There is also a $25 monthly pet rent added to the residents account. Certain breed and weight restrictions may apply. 

What if I don’t have a guarantor?

There are two ways to qualify without a guarantor. First, a resident can self-qualify by having established credit and proof they make  three times their monthly installment amount. If a resident does not meet those requirements they can pay a deposit equal to 2 months rent to qualify. 

How do I receive mail and packages?

They offer a parcel pending package locker service located on first floor. Residents can pick up their packages 24/7 at their convenience. Mail will be located on the 1st floor of the building in the mail room. Each apartment will share one mailbox. 

How does controlled access work and what does it mean?

Upon move in, all residents will receive an access card. There are various access points throughout the property such as the garage gate, amenity entrances, bike storage, and more that this access card is needed to gain entrance. Each access card is individually registered to each resident leaving a digital footprint of your use of the community.  They also offer an intercom system called Butterfly MX that allows you to buzz in your guests when visiting your home from the convenience your cell phone.  

Do you have a shuttle to campus?

With as close to both campus as Tower 5040 is located, we do not have a dedicated shuttle for the property.  They are conveniently located next to a bus stop with access to both UofH and Texas Southern. In addition, they are just a short walk across Wheeler Avenue from the University of Houston campus.

Cost of Living in Houston

Houston student apartments prove ideal for students, as they offer a cost-effective solution in a city where living expenses can be high. Despite Houston's generally expensive lifestyle, students can navigate affordability with careful assessments and strategic planning. The overall cost of living in Houston falls within the range of $1,658 to $1,690/month. Understanding the breakdown of living costs is crucial for students, enabling them to make informed decisions and avoid unnecessary expenditures, ultimately making their educational journey in Houston more financially sustainable.

1. Food & Groceries: $50 - $98/month

2. Transport: $119/month

3. Gas and Electricity: $158/month

4. Utilities: $98/month

5. Miscellaneous: $100/month

Student Travel Houston

Houston's transportation system is well-connected to different parts of the city. One can easily travel from one place to another without having to worry about the conveyance. Students can easily travel to the university as student apartments in Houston are located near many universities. The city has a well-developed transportation system that is easily accessible. Some of the major transportation options in the city are buses, trains, trams, bikes, etc. To make things easy for you, we have included a few of the options that students can easily use to travel around the city from their Houston student housing below for better understanding.

1. Train

One of the widely used travelling options in the city is the train. The Houston Metrorail connects with the major parts of the city and can take you anywhere you want. It is also considered one of the cheapest options for travelling around the city and from their Houston student housing. A one-day pass for the train costs $3.

2. Bus

The bus is considered one of the best options for Stud Station. The bus system is divided into two major parts such as the local services and the park-and-ride service. The fare for the same depends upon the route and distance. Some of them are Houston and Greyhound: Busing. However, it comes under the budget only; thus, anybody can afford it.

3. Cycling

Another widely used system of transportation is cycling. This saves you from being stuck in a long queue of traffic lines. Some of these routes are- East End Ride and To Chaucer Centre. Apart from this, this will cost nothing in comparison to other modes of transportation.
